The fact is many students are arriving at universities across the country fully unprepared for university-level mathematics. Liberty University has attempted to address this issue through a new state-of-the-art facility called the Math Emporium. Rather than assigning students semester-long remedial lectures, Liberty assigns them a combination of lectures and “lab time,” which must be completed in the Math Emporium. As students move forward with their studies, they are given the freedom to follow the class pace or work ahead, allowing students to begin completing even the next semester’s assignments immediately. The success rate of students has risen tremendously with the opening of the Math Emporium and can be viewed as a positive example of using technology and self-pacing programs to teach mathematics.
